Balance is a next-generation AI and Web3 protocol and framework designed for social and gaming applications. It seamlessly integrates artificial intelligence, blockchain technology, and decentralized applications. By combining AI Agents—intelligent and adaptive digital companions—with Key Nodes that govern and secure the network, Balance creates a highly interactive and decentralized ecosystem for entertainment, productivity, and more.
